The research group of Professor Fumi Takeda of the University of Tsukuba Physical Education used the data of 2005 respondents from the 2010 and 22,770 "longitudinal survey of middle-aged and elderly people" conducted by the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are nationwide, and used the data of middle-aged people (50-59). We analyzed the effects of leisure activities and social activities at the age of 5 years on daily life activities.

 While Japan is a country with longevity, the healthy life expectancy of people who can spend their daily lives without any problems is about 10 years shorter than the average life expectancy.Therefore, effective health promotion measures for extending healthy life expectancy have become an issue.Until now, the fact that leisure activities such as hobbies / education and exercise / sports with people are effective in maintaining the mental health of middle-aged people before entering old age is the "longitudinal survey of middle-aged and elderly people" conducted by the Ministry of Health, Labor and Welfare. There was no evidence of a preservative effect on physical function, as confirmed by a study of national data.Therefore, in this study, we also used the data from the "longitudinal survey of middle-aged and elderly people" to empirically examine what kind of leisure activities and social activities are effective for maintaining the physical function of middle-aged people.

 As a result of the analysis, it was confirmed that exercise / sports is effective for men and hobbies / education and exercise / sports are effective for women in maintaining the activities of daily living of middle-aged people.In addition, for both men and women, exercise / sports was not always effective when carried out alone, whereas it was found to be effective in maintaining activities of daily living only when carried out with a person.In other words, it was found that it is effective to carry out exercise and sports together with humans in order to maintain good physical function of middle-aged people.

 Until now, research using data from the "longitudinal survey of middle-aged and elderly people" has shown that carrying out exercise and sports with people has an effect on maintaining mental health. It became clear that it is also effective for maintaining physical function, and as a measure to maintain both physical and mental health of middle-aged people before entering old age, in order to extend healthy life expectancy, together with colleagues at work and in the community It can be said that it is important to develop a program that allows easy practice of exercise and sports and to improve the environment.
